Northfield Station is designed with your convenience in mind. The ticket office is open daily, with staff ready to assist from 6:00 to 20:00 on weekdays, extending their service till 21:00 on Saturdays and starting a bit later at 09:20 on Sundays. You can easily purchase or collect pre-booked tickets from the ticket machines, which are fully accessible to all passengers. An induction loop is available for those with hearing impairments.
The station has earned accreditation from the Secure Station Scheme, and CCTV ensures your safety within its premises. Unfortunately, the station lacks luggage storage and waiting rooms, which might be something to keep in mind while planning your visit. For those who might need it, accessible toilets are on site, and assistance is readily available if booked through the Passenger Assist service.
From Northfield Station, travelers can seamlessly connect to various modes of transportation. If a rail replacement service is required, it operates from the public service bus stops located in the station car park. For those in need of a taxi, local numbers are available: Northfield 0121 477 6060, Mill 0121 475 8888, and Rubery 0121 608 1919. Need to take a bus? Bynea Station lacks a ticket office and ticket machines, so travelers are advised to buy their tickets online in advance. The station does provide an induction loop for the hearing impaired, and accessible access is available at various parts of the station, making it easier for all passengers to get around.
The station has no waiting rooms or lounges, but there is a seating area available for travelers while they wait. Although Bynea doesn't offer refreshment facilities or wi-fi services, its ample free parking (with six spaces including one accessible space) compensates for some of these drawbacks.
The lack of CCTV might be a consideration for some, but safety can be ensured by adhering to general travel vigilance. More details on assistance for passengers with mobility impairments can be found through Passenger Assist services.
If you need to continue your journey from Bynea, there are various ways to do so. Though there is no cycle hire, a rail replacement bus service is provided from the station entrance when needed. Local bus services and taxis form part of the transport connections, making travel beyond the train station convenient. More information can be found through the Transport for Wales Website.
